Simple is beautiful.
05 2007 檔案
摘要: A Private Conversation
Last week I went to the theatre, I had a good seat, the play was very interesting, but I did not enjoy it. A young man and a young woman were sitting behind me, they were talking loudly. I got very angry, I could not hear the actors. I truned round.
I looked at the man and the woman angrily. The did not pay any attention. In the end, I conld not bear it. I turned round again.
'I can't hear a word!' I said angrily.
'It's none of your busine
閱讀全文
摘要: 了其然,知其用,研其究,發(fā)其思
了其然:對(duì)最近新出現(xiàn)的理念技術(shù)能夠有所了解,簡(jiǎn)單知道其可以解決什么問(wèn)題,分析一下是否最近自己所需要應(yīng)用,或可被更好的利用。
知其用:知道如何應(yīng)用這門新技術(shù)。簡(jiǎn)單的應(yīng)用一般花費(fèi)不少時(shí)間,但是想復(fù)雜的應(yīng)用,需要耗費(fèi)的時(shí)間和精力可就多了。如果把握不好,盲目的應(yīng)用和學(xué)習(xí),會(huì)浪費(fèi)不少時(shí)間。
研其究:對(duì)新技術(shù)新理念研究其深層次的原理,框架,結(jié)構(gòu)。
發(fā)其思:這是最難的一層,首先需要有研其究的基礎(chǔ),這本身就是一個(gè)高難度的事情。而研究之后,能夠發(fā)散思維,擴(kuò)充或本土化改造,則更是艱巨的事情。
閱讀全文
摘要: My Eclipse 5.5 New and Noteworthy Features
閱讀全文
摘要: SQL語(yǔ)句性能調(diào)整的目標(biāo)是:
去掉不必要的大表全表掃描---不必要的大表全表掃描會(huì)造成不必要的輸入輸出,而且還會(huì)拖垮整個(gè)數(shù)據(jù)庫(kù);
檢查優(yōu)化索引的使用---這對(duì)于提高查詢速度來(lái)說(shuō)非常重要
檢查子查詢---考慮SQL子查詢是否可以用簡(jiǎn)單連接的方式進(jìn)行重新書寫;
調(diào)整PCTFREE和PCTUSED等存儲(chǔ)參數(shù)優(yōu)化插入、更新或者刪除等操作;
考慮數(shù)據(jù)庫(kù)的優(yōu)化器;
考慮數(shù)據(jù)表的全表掃描和在多個(gè)CPU的情況下考慮并行查詢;
閱讀全文
摘要: NetBeans.org is proud to announce the availability of NetBeans IDE 6.0 Preview (Milestone 9). Here are some of the highlights:
Ruby/JRuby/Ruby on Rails Support
A Smarter and Faster Editor
Improved Swing development (Swing Data Binding)
Integrated Profiling
Integrated Visual Design for Web Applications
New, Integrated UI for CLDC/MIDP and CDC development
The final NetBeans IDE 6.0 release is planned for November, 2007. As always, we welcome and encourage yo
閱讀全文
摘要: 十年編程經(jīng)驗(yàn)?zāi)Y(jié)(廖俊才,CSDN編輯)
閱讀全文
摘要: 數(shù)據(jù)庫(kù)理論基礎(chǔ)(外聯(lián)接)
假設(shè)有兩個(gè)關(guān)系R和S
在關(guān)系R和S做自然聯(lián)接時(shí), 我們選擇兩個(gè)關(guān)系在公共屬性上值相等的元組構(gòu)成新關(guān)系的元組.此時(shí), 關(guān)系R中某些元組有可能在S中不存在公共屬性上值相等的元組, 造成R中這些元組的值在操作時(shí)被舍棄. 由于同樣的原因, S中某些元組也有可能被舍棄. 為了在操作時(shí)能保存這些被舍棄的元組, 可以采用外聯(lián)接操作.
如果R和S做自然聯(lián)接時(shí), 把原來(lái)該舍棄的元組也保留在新關(guān)系中, 同時(shí)在這些元組新增加的屬性上填上空值(null), 這種操作稱為"外聯(lián)接"操作.
如果R和S做自然聯(lián)接時(shí), 只把R中原來(lái)該舍棄的元組放在新關(guān)系中, 那么這種操作被稱為"左外聯(lián)接"操作.
select * from t_R left outer join t_S on t_R.B = t_S.B and t_R.C = t_S.C
如
閱讀全文
摘要: 通知(Advice):橫切操作時(shí)具體的操作。
切入點(diǎn)(Pointcut):描述什么時(shí)候需要進(jìn)行橫切操作,即在哪些地方需要加入通知,但是切入點(diǎn)不關(guān)心具體的通知是什么。
通知者(Advisor):由于通知者是通過(guò)切入點(diǎn)來(lái)創(chuàng)建的(切入點(diǎn)作為創(chuàng)建一個(gè)通知者實(shí)例時(shí)的參數(shù)),切入點(diǎn)可以對(duì)目標(biāo)類和目標(biāo)方法進(jìn)行詳細(xì)的描述,所以通知者告訴代理哪些類的哪些方法需要進(jìn)行橫切操作,從而對(duì)需要實(shí)現(xiàn)橫切的方法進(jìn)行靈活的定制。我把通知者理解為切入點(diǎn)和通知的綁定(通知作為創(chuàng)建通知者實(shí)例時(shí)的另一個(gè)參數(shù)),它描述了哪些類的哪些方法需要進(jìn)行哪些橫切操作(即哪個(gè)通知)。
閱讀全文